Gardner Bender Cable Pulling Lubricant 1 Qt
If you’re looking for a reliable lubricant that makes conduit pulls smoother and easier, Gardner Bender’s 79-401 Super-Slick Cable Pulling Lubricant is an excellent choice. This clear-drying, environmentally safe formula works with all cable types and jacket materials within a wide temperature range of 28°F to 200°F. Its microbead technology reduces friction by about 30%, allowing cables to glide through conduits more easily and with less effort. Packaged in a convenient 1-quart squeeze bottle, it’s easy to apply and safe for skin contact. Customers appreciate its effectiveness and versatility, making it a popular choice for professional and DIY electrical projects alike.

Ideal Electrical Aqua-Gel II Pulling Lubricant (1 Quart)
Ideal Electrical Aqua-Gel II Pulling Lubricant stands out as the perfect choice for professionals seeking maximum tension reduction during high-stress cable pulls. Its low coefficient of friction and high cling factor make it effective for both short and long pulls, ensuring smooth operations. The gel dries to a semi-fluid film that prevents conduit clogging and is easy to apply by hand, brush, or pump. Safe for most cable jackets and environmentally friendly, it’s non-toxic, non-flammable, and easy to clean with soap and water. This reliable lubricant, packaged in a convenient 1-quart bottle, has earned high praise for its performance since 2008.

3M Wire Pulling Lubricant WLC-1
The 3M Wire Pulling Lubricant WLC-1 stands out as a top choice for professionals seeking a clean, low-friction solution for conduit pulls. This water-based, clear gel is compatible with electrical, communication, telephone, and light guide cables, providing smooth, damage-free pulls. Its high viscosity and clingy texture guarantee even application and reduce tension during long fiber optic runs or multiple bends. Certified CSA and RoHS compliant, WLC-1 withstands temperatures from -6.7°C to 49°C, making it versatile for various environments. Its residue-free design helps prevent stress cracks, making installation safer, easier, and more efficient.

trueCABLE Wax Wire Lubricant 16.9 oz Squeeze Bottle
trueCABLE Wax Wire Lubricant in a 16.9 oz squeeze bottle offers a user-friendly solution for professionals seeking reliable conduit pulls. Its creamy yellow texture is easy to apply by hand or with a pump, with no mixing needed. The lubricant stays in place during long pulls, even through water-flooded conduit, and dries to a thin, non-conductive film that doesn’t affect certification tests. It’s non-toxic, non-corrosive, and environmentally friendly, making it safe for users and nature. Compatible with various cable jackets, including semi-conductive and outdoor polyethylene, it’s proven effective and field-tested for smooth, hassle-free pulling.

Friction Reduction Efficiency
Ever wondered what makes a cable lubricant truly effective in reducing friction during conduit pulls? It all comes down to friction reduction efficiency, primarily measured by how much it decreases tension during installation. Microbead and solid residue formulations excel because they act like tiny ball bearings, reducing resistance between cable and conduit. Silicone-based gels with a low coefficient of friction often provide superior results across different conditions. Temperature stability is also critical—if the lubricant can’t withstand extreme or fluctuating temperatures, its effectiveness drops. Additionally, viscosity and cling factor influence how well the lubricant stays in contact with the cable, directly impacting friction reduction. Choosing a lubricant with ideal friction reduction efficiency means smoother pulls, less effort, and fewer complications during installation.
Residue and Clean-up
The type of residue left behind by cable lubricants can substantially impact how easily cleanup is performed after conduit pulls. Lubricants that dry to a semi-fluid or gel film are generally easier to remove than those that harden or leave sticky residues. Biodegradable and environmentally safe options tend to produce less harmful residue, simplifying disposal and cleanup. The residue’s consistency and adhesion properties determine how thoroughly the lubricant can be cleaned from cable surfaces and conduit interiors. Choosing lubricants with low residue levels and easy clean-up features can greatly reduce installation time and prevent future maintenance issues. Ultimately, selecting a lubricant that minimizes residue and simplifies cleanup helps ensure a smoother, more efficient conduit pull process and reduces the effort needed for post-installation cleaning.
